What is a cargo container?

Cargo containers, also known as shipping containers, are large, standardized metal boxes used to store and transport goods efficiently across long distances. They are designed for easy handling and transfer between ships, trains, and trucks, making global trade more organized and secure. Most cargo containers are made from steel and come in standard sizes, such as 20-foot and 40-foot lengths, to ensure compatibility with international shipping systems.
